Quick answer needed. Is it safe to transmit creditcard info over fax?


Recommended Posts

If the other side is good about picking up faxes and securing them, you're actually more secure than saying your credit card number over the phone. Phone conversations are NOT secure at all, particularly if you use a cell or portable phone. The level of sophistication needed to pick up a phone conversation is pretty low if you're determined. The equipment and skill needed to pick up a fax is more difficult, and frankly rarely done because it so much harder. Internet fraud is much more common because so few websites truly have the security that they say they have.
